Mr. Skidmore received his Bachelor of Science degree from the College of New Jersey. He attended the University of Pennsylvania where he holds a Master of Social Work degree from the School of Social Policy and Practice. Mr. Skidmore has over 20 years experience in working with the pharmaceutical industry in managing clinical trials. His focus and experience are in Phase I – IV clinical trials, as well as operations, financial management and quality assurance.
Mr. Skidmore brings a wealth of experience to Southeastern Research Group having served most recently as Research Administrator with the largest health care system in the country treating more than one million patients a year and conducting over 450 clinical trials annually. An accomplished leader, his career experience in academic and research medical centers, honed his skills in strategic planning, contracting, business development, corporate planning and marketing.
Mr. Skidmore was also the former Vice President and Executive Director of the Kapi’olani Health Research Institute in Honolulu, Hawaii where he was responsible for all biomedical research within the Kapi’olani Health Care System. He managed 55 Physician Investigators, a NIH designated Clinical Research Center and an Industry focused Clinical Trials Center program. He also served as President of the Kapi’olani Clinical Trials Center. Mr. Skidmore was the executive responsible for Health System Corporate Planning and International Development.
Prior to joining Kapi’olani Health Mr. Skidmore served for 10 years as Vice President of the Cancer Prevention Division of the world-renown Fox Chase Cancer Center located in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ania where he managed an NIH grants portfolio in excess of 20 million dollars. His role encompassed strategy, operations and division finance.
